Output 10443ed2bda74900e19f6ce97104c5e3a192fe7c19c4b1dbd066df86c7060d20:0

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c63914f45e185a591677a7b291ad3957433b81 OP_EQUAL
address
33aru9twPrNWYYoH39GUm3w212VPJ4QMCZ
transaction
10443ed2bda74900e19f6ce97104c5e3a192fe7c19c4b1dbd066df86c7060d20
confirmations
351244
spent
true